Digital mandala art is a dynamic, modern take on the traditional art form. It offers a unique opportunity for artists to explore the beauty of symmetry and pattern in their artwork. With the right tools and techniques, anyone can learn to create stunning digital mandalas.
Drawing Basics
The foundation of creating digital mandala art is understanding the basics of drawing. This includes understanding shapes, colors, and shading. Once these fundamentals are mastered, an artist can start to explore more advanced techniques for creating beautiful mandala designs.
Software
There are many different software programs available for creating digital artwork. Adobe Photoshop is one of the most popular softwareoptions available today, but there are also free programs like GIMP which are just as effective for creating mandala designs. It is important to find a program that fits an individual’s artistic style and goals before beginning work on any project.
Design Inspiration
Once an artist has found a comfortable working environment with their chosen software program, it is time to start thinking about design inspiration. Taking cues from traditional mandala art can be a great starting point when looking for ideas or inspiration for digital designs. There are also plenty of websites dedicated to sharing amazing digital artwork that can provide an artist with valuable insight into techniques and styles they may want to use in their own work.
Practice
The last step in learning digital mandala art is simple: Practice! Every artist needs practice in order to hone their skills and become better at what they do. Experimenting with different drawing tools and techniques will help an artist become familiar with their chosen software program and develop their own unique style of creating digital artwork.
Conclusion:
Learning digital mandala art requires dedication and practice, but anyone can master the basics with patience and creativity! By understanding drawing fundamentals, finding the right software program, taking cues from traditional artwork, and practicing regularly, anyone can become a skilled digital mandala artist!
